Client Asset Protection
Client asset protection encompasses the legal, technical, and procedural measures taken to ensure that customer funds remain safe and accessible. This includes everything from bankruptcy remote structures and cold storage to insurance and transparent reporting.
In the crypto industry, where there is no government-backed deposit insurance, these protections are paramount. Platforms must demonstrate that they have robust systems in place to prevent the loss or misappropriation of user assets.
This involves regular audits, proof of reserves, and clear terms of service that define ownership. By prioritizing client asset protection, platforms can build the trust necessary for mass adoption.
It is a continuous process of improvement and vigilance against evolving threats. This focus is fundamental to the long-term success of any financial services provider in the digital asset domain.
